liunx效能監控常用命令

2021-10-05 17:11:49 字數 971 閱讀 9061

一:top

top -d 1 #1秒重新整理一下螢幕

top -p 3269 #通過指定監控程序號3269來監控這個程序的狀態

二:uptime

uptime

#檢視系統負載

三:kill

kill pid #殺死系統程序

kill -9 pid #強制殺死系統程序

四:vmstat

vmstat

#檢視系統伺服器的cpu使用率,記憶體使用,虛擬記憶體交換情況,io讀寫情況

五:pidstat

pidstat # 預設顯示了所有程序的cpu使用率

pidstat -u l -p pid #檢視指定pid的cpu使用情況

pid stat -p pid -r 2 #以2秒收集指定pid的資訊

六:free

free

#顯示記憶體使用資訊

free -s 10 #每10s 執行一次命令

free -m #以mb為單位顯示記憶體使用情況。

free -g #以g為單位顯示記憶體使用情況。

七:df

df -h #檢視磁碟空間
八:ps

ps -a #顯示所有程序資訊

ps -u root #顯示指定使用者資訊

ps -ef #顯示所有程序資訊,連同命令列

ps -axjf #列出類似程式樹的程式顯示

liunx常用命令

ls 例子 ls alrs 把當前路徑的所有檔案所有資訊以倒序排序展示出來 l 表示所有的鏈結資訊 a 表示所有檔案,包括.開始的 r 以倒序為目的 s 按大小排序2.建立目錄 mkdir 例子 mkdir p m 0111 test1 test 在當前路徑建立test1 test資料夾,目錄許可權...

Liunx常用命令

ls 引數 al 檢視當前目錄下所有的檔案以及資料夾,包括隱藏檔案 ll 檢視當前目錄下所有檔案以及資料夾的詳細資訊,不包括隱藏檔案 pwd 檢視當前的路徑 mkdir 建立資料夾 引數 p 表示建立多級目錄 cd 切換路徑 cat 檢視檔案的所有內容 less 檢視我們的檔案內容 enter 往下...

liunx常用命令

echo abc mytxtfile echo abc 會將echo後的引數輸出到標準輸出 螢幕上 後面的 的作用是重定向,它會將echo 的引數不再輸出到螢幕上,而是指定的檔案中 覆蓋 如果想在檔案後面追加,則使用 檢視文字檔案內容 cat mytxtfile 會在螢幕上輸出整個mytxtfile...